Mesothelioma Settlements and Mesothelioma Lawyers

Asbestos attorneys are committed to helping families and victims receive the financial support they deserve. They are employed by national companies that have access to asbestos databases, and a proven track record of winning significant cases and settlements.

They assist patients with mesothelioma to bring a personal injury lawsuit or wrongful death suit against the companies who exposed them. The majority of these cases are settled prior to trial.

Family members and victims can make mesothelioma lawsuits. Personal injury, wrongful death, and trust funds are all feasible claims. The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ed as individual lawsuits rather than class action lawsuits. It is because mesothelioma patients get more compensation from individual lawsuits. The proceeds of the lawsuit will be distributed to the plaintiffs after the case has been settled. If medical providers have imposed liens on their patients, these must be paid prior to the funds being released.

Getting the financial support you require

Financial assistance can help reduce anxiety during treatment and pay for medical expenses. It can also help you make ends meet. Mesothelioma compensation could assist you in paying for your past and future care medical bills, legal fees, lost wages, the loss of earning capacity pain and suffering and other damages. The amount you can receive depends on the state you reside in and the type of mesothelioma. There are three k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ury, wrongful death, and trust fund claims. In a personal injury lawsuit, you are seeking compensation from the defendant who caused your condition. This is the most frequent form of mesothelioma case. In the case of wrongful death, claims are filed by relatives of mesothelioma sufferers and seek compensation from the company or companies responsible for the victim's death. A claim for compensation from a mesothelioma trust fund is filed at one of the many asbestos attorney trust funds created by asbestos companies or the government.

A lawsuit can take years to settle. A fair settlement could be difficult to secure. Some asbestos companies attempt to delay the process by filing frivolous lawsuits. Your mesothelioma attorney is adept in recognizing and countering these tactics.

There are different laws which apply based on the state in which you reside and what kind of asbestos exposure you experienced. Some states have a short period of time for a statute of limitations, while others have a longer duration of time.

A mesothelioma lawsuit can last for years. Judges can accelerate the trial in cases where the plaintiff has a short life expectancy or is in a severe condition. The presiding judge will determine whether there is a reason to speed up the trial, and the court will require the defendant to address any claims made by the plaintiff.

Asbestos producers have concealed the dangers of their products for years which caused many victims to suffer. They knew that asbestos caused disease and death, but they continued to use the material in their buildings, ships vehicles, homes, and even in their homes. Many of these companies have been bankrupted and their assets have been placed into trust funds. Trust funds are able to distribute funds to mesothelioma victims, asbestosis and other asbestos-related diseases.
